I used to get that error prior to 5.3-BETA3 (5.2.1-RELEASE, and all
previous 5.3-BETA's). Randomly after reboot the machine would spew
about 100 of these and then hardlock. I've got two identical boxes
running BETA3 and BETA7 without any issues.  Intel 6300ESB controller
and Western Digital "Enterprise" Serial ATA Raptor drives are the
hardware.

I thought about posting the issue, but decided against it since it was
BETA 1 or BETA 2 and 5.2.1 was, honestly, nothing but pure crap.
